Steps to find the percentage of a number

Method 1: Using Proportions

Let's find 45% of 425.3 using proportion.

45% is 45 out of 100.

\[ \frac{ 45 }{100} \]

Write the proportion to find x out of 425.3.

\[ \frac{ 45 }{100} = \frac{x}{ 425.3 } \]

Cross-multiply: 45 × 425.3 = 100x

\[ 45 \cdot 425.3 = 100x \]

Solve for x: (45 × 425.3) ÷ 100 = x

\[ \frac{ 19138.5 }{100} = x \]

Hence, 45% of 425.3 is 191.385.

Method 2: Keyword-Based

Use keywords: "of" means multiply.

Convert 45% to decimal: 0.45

\[ x = 425.3 \cdot 0.45 \]

Multiply 425.3 × 0.45 = 191.385

So, 45% of 425.3 is 191.385.
